Non-stop flights to Iquique (IQQ)
Diego Aracena International Airport is a small airport in Chile. It is a domestic airport. Currently, there are 3 domestic flights to Iquique.
Iquique is mainly known for beaches and sightseeing & culture.

The most frequently departed flights to Iquique are routes from Santiago de Chile (SCL) in Chile and La Serena (LSC), also in Chile. These two routes together are operated 343 times this month, and make up for 95% of all monthly arrivals at Diego Aracena International Airport.
The longest flight to Iquique IQQ is departing from Concepción (CCP). This non-stop flight takes around 2 hours and 46 minutes and covers a distance of 705 miles (1,134 km).

International flights to Iquique
Currently there are no international flights to Iquique. The only flights to Iquique are domestic flights within Chile. To get to Iquique from another country you will need a flight with a stopover, for example through Santiago de Chile or La Serena.
Domestic flights to Iquique
Flights from Chile to Iquique

There are 3 airports in Chile that have non-stop domestic flights to Iquique.
From Concepción, direct flights are offered by JetSmart.
From La Serena, you can fly non-stop with JetSmart or Sky Airline.
From Santiago de Chile, direct flights are offered by JetSmart, LATAM and Sky Airline.
